Frequently Asked Questions

What is radioactive pollution?

Radioactive pollution is the presence of harmful radiation in the environment, often caused by the release of radioactive materials from nuclear processes, accidents, or waste disposal.

How does radioactive pollution affect living organisms?

Radioactive pollution can cause genetic mutations, cancer, and other health issues in living organisms by damaging cells and DNA through exposure to radiation.

What is the Chernobyl disaster?

The Chernobyl disaster was a catastrophic nuclear accident that occurred in 1986 at the Chernobyl Nuclear Power Plant in Ukraine, resulting in a massive radioactive release and long-term environmental contamination.

How does gamma radiation contribute to radioactive pollution?

Gamma radiation, a form of high-energy electromagnetic radiation, can penetrate deep into materials and living tissues, contributing significantly to the harmful effects of radioactive pollution.

What are the long-term effects of radioactive pollution?

Long-term effects of radioactive pollution include persistent contamination of soil and water, increased risk of cancer, and genetic damage that can affect future generations.
